The economic catalysts for this unrest were undeniable. By late 2025, inflation in Iran had soared toward 60%, and the Iranian rial hit record lows against the dollar. Basic staples became luxuries for the average family, while reports of systemic corruption within the regime’s elite fueled a sense of profound injustice. For many, the "breaking point" was no longer a future possibility but a daily reality, pushing even those in historically pro-regime areas to take to the streets.
